Summary:
A suave, self-centered thief learns to give instead of steal. A fear-fraught shut-in finds the courage to brave fate. A cold-blooded killer finds something worth dying for. An all-powerful prison warden discovers how small and weak he is. These four souls are condemned to be forever transformed within the crucible of Devil's Island.
